# Flaglight Rollouts — Approvals

Quick version for on-call: any rollout touching more than 5% of traffic needs an approval in Flaglight before the ramp continues. Kill switches don't need approval — just flip them and note it in the incident channel. Scheduled ramps pause automatically if error budget burns hot. If you're stuck at 2 a.m. with a pending approval, there's one person authorized to override, and that's the approver below.

account owner for tagep-bafof: Norael Gilax Juleth

Onboarding: Incremental rebuilds on Fernpress

Welcome to the security review rotation! Fernpress only rebuilds pages whose content hashes changed, so most deploys touch a handful of files — handy for diffing what actually shipped. Keep an eye on the rebuild manifest in the Thistlecairn bucket; tampering there could sneak stale pages past review. You'll need access to the sealed manifest signer, and it unlocks with the recovery passphrase given below.

unlock words, tajep-baguf: sordor-zorael-aldiel-ulaix-framir

Handover — Keyspin rotation utility

Keyspin rotates service secrets nightly; cron on the ops box, logs in /var/log/keyspin. Release cut: pause rotation, tag, resume. If the nightly job dies mid-rotation, the state file locks and Keyspin refuses to start. Unlock with keyspin unlock, which asks for the recovery passphrase. It follows below.

unlock words, bawef-kahap: sorax-sorir-quenys-aldok

**Changelog — idempotency key service rotation (week 31)**

Rotated the signing key used by Fernbrook's retry gateway to mint idempotency tokens for payment retries. Old key revoked after 48h overlap; no duplicate charges observed during cutover. Retry workers now verify tokens against the new identity only. Dashboards updated; alert thresholds unchanged. Plugin teams must re-pull trust config before Friday. No action needed for consumers pinned to v2.3+. Active signing key follows.

deploy key for kahag-kagaf: bky9_uLYdkfG6Z

☐ Temporary site orientation: while Harwick Point is under renovation, new starters report to the interim office at Dunmore Yard. Reception should walk them past the hoarding to the portacabin entrance, point out the muster point, and explain that deliveries still go to the main gate. The portacabin door has no badge reader yet, so hand them the laminated map and tell them the keypad entry code is the one printed below.

door code, tajof-kageg: bdg-QVDCE-3